Key Criteria for Assessing the Credibility of Online Casinos
To distinguish trustworthy platforms from less reliable counterparts, industry experts rely on a cohesive set of criteria. These include licensing and regulation, game fairness, financial reliability, user experience, and customer support.
Licensing and Regulation
A credible online casino must hold valid licenses from reputable authorities such as the UK Gambling Commission, Malta Gaming Authority, or Gibraltar Regulatory Authority. These licenses require rigorous compliance with standards around player protection, data security, and responsible gambling.
Game Fairness and Transparency
Trustworthy platforms employ certified Random Number Generators (RNGs) and undergo regular audits by independent bodies like eCOGRA or iTech Labs. Transparency in payout percentages and game rules further enhances credibility.
Financial Security and Payout Reliability
Industry-leading sites implement SSL encryption, segregate player funds, and boast prompt payout records. Industry data indicates that platforms with high payout percentages (often between 95% and 98%) and swift transactions have higher player trust.
User Experience and Support
An intuitive interface, responsive customer support, and multiple secure banking options contribute significantly to perceived reliability.
